A notable financial hub in the Middle East, the United Arab Emirates economy is stimulated through the functional role of its banking sector. Discovering a suitable bank boasts similar results for residents, expats, and businesses.

In addition, all the country's banks are regulated under the Central Bank of the UAE (CBUAE). 23 local and 26 foreign banks exist in the UAE, whereas 60% of the banking revenue is generated from the five largest banks. This demonstrates that the country’s largest banks dominate the entire banking sector.

Furthermore, among the total of 49 banks, some of the UAE banks provide Islamic services to their customers (both UAE nationals and expatriates). It has been observed that Islamic banks in the UAE account for 19% of the total banking division.

Additionally, the business-oriented atmosphere of the UAE has stimulated extreme competition among financial institutions, banks, and other financial service-providing companies.

The stability of the UAE banking sector has been approved by Moody’s and has sufficient liquidity to meet the requirements.

List of Best Banks in Dubai

1. Emirates National Bank of Dubai (ENBD)

ENBD Bank

Positioned as a pillar of the UAE's banking sector, Emirates NBD emerged with the collaboration of Emirates Bank International (EBI) and the National Bank of Dubai (NBD).

The UAE’s second and fourth largest banks have merged to create the Emirates National Bank of Dubai. This commingling proves to be the most giant amalgamation in the GCC.

In addition, ENBD's operations are spread across three continents and over 10 states, with its headquarters in Dubai. Emirates NBD employs approximately 9,500 individuals, with over 1,079 ATMs and SDMs in the UAE and beyond.

The operations of ENBD are also found in various business segments, including wholesale banking, Islamic banking, operations and information technology, international, wealth management, and retail banking.

Moreover, the bank also supports certain key services like Wakala Deposits and Factoring. These are utilized to strengthen companies' liquidity when selling their encountered bills. Lastly, the provision of personal loans has made ENBD stand out among other banks in Dubai.

2.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ank (ADCB)

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ank is known for its top-tier services, customer-centric approach, and advanced banking solutions. Established in the 1850s, ADCB has emerged as one of the best banks in Dubai for expats because of its all-around financial services and products.

In addition,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ank operation services manage Islamic banking, commercial banking, and retail banking.

Furthermore, the Abu Dhabi Investment Council holds 58% of ADCB’s shares and stands out among the three most credible and largest banks in the United Arab Emirates.

Additionally, Abu Dhabi Commercial Bank services encompass Treasury Banking, Property Management, Consumer Banking, Investments, and Wholesale Banking.

3. Mashreq Bank

Mashreq Bank

Established in 1967, Mashreq Bank is the oldest bank in the UAE, headquartered in Dubai. Furthermore, its affiliation with the Joint Stock Company and HSBC Group has proliferated its branches in the UAE.

The inclusion of mobile appointments has added an additional dimension to customer service, allowing customers to transfer money across 20 countries freely. The provision of an abundance of products is advisable for both UAE nationals and expats.

Mashreq Bank UAE provides operational services in Investment Banking, Islamic Banking, brokerage services, commercial banking, and Asset Management.

An employment source for 4,000 individuals, the bank has 46 local and 21 international branches, with countries mainly including Bahrain, Qatar, Egypt, and Kuwait.

The key services of Mashreq Bank include Mashreq Neo, offering discounts, reward credits, and cashback.

4. Dubai Islamic Bank (DIB)

With its visionary headquarters in Dubai and a foundation laid in 1975, Dubai Islamic Bank holds a distinctive status in the UAE banking industry.

Also, the bank has a full-fledged basis for Islamic services, characterized by Islamic finance solutions for the nationals of the UAE.

The bank operates in consumer banking, treasury, corporate banking, real estate developments, and other business segments.

Typically, Dubai Islamic Bank is an ideal option for those seeking Shariah-compliant banking services. Its customer base includes around 1.7 million clients who are offered services through its 90 branches, which are expanded across the UAE.

5. Standard Chartered Bank UAE

Standard Chartered Bank

Standard Chartered Bank was founded in 1958 and is positioned as one of the UAE’s largest international banks. The bank has a stringent presence in the UAE, with its first branch opened in Sharjah and ATMs seamlessly opening across the country.

Its operational services include both Islamic and conventional banking, and it is renowned among expatriates for its international banking services.

The exceptional products include a savings account meticulously tailored for children to offer higher interest rates.

In addition, cashback offers stiffen the benefits of preferring Standard Chartered Bank services. Moreover, the bank also offers cheap insurance policies, perfect for both expats and UAE nationals.

6. Abu Dhabi Islamic Bank (ADIB)

Established in 1997 with a headquarters stationed in Abu Dhabi, ADIB is one of the top banks in Dubai. The bank prefers Shariah-compliant banking and is a top contender for the best bank in UAE for expats, with an emphasis on young clients.

One of the premier advantages of ADIB is the provision of student ISIC cards, which reward students for the wise management of their financial reserves.

The operational segments offered by Abu Dhabi Islamic Bank include Global Wholesale Banking, Global Retail Banking, Treasury, Real Estate, and Private Banking.

In addition, ADIB offers services in 4 countries besides the UAE, encompassing Iraq, Saudi Arabia, the United Kingdom, and Egypt.

Moreover, profitable trade and cash management solutions are among ADIB's key services. These solutions are directed at the capital requirements for working and are often referred to as financial and business institutions.

7. National Bank of Ras Al-Khaimah (RAK Bank)

RAK Bank

RAK Bank was founded in 1976 and has its headquarters in Ras Al-Khaimah, UAE. The bank is renowned for its extensive range of products and excellent customer service.

National Bank of Rak Al-Khaimah offers operations in various banking segments, particularly in business banking, Treasury, Insurance Department, Wholesale Banking, and Retail Banking.

Moreover, RAK Bank distinguishes itself with a semi-government characteristic, while the 39 branches offer exceptional services to around 7,000 customers.

Furthermore, RAK Bank offers business and personal banking services. Key services of this bank include innovative banking services, credit cards, and loans, with cheap money transfer services being the prime service.

Moreover, Business Equipment Finance aids in business expansion by offering construction and medical equipment.

9. First Abu Dhabi Bank (FAB)

First Abu Dhabi Bank

It is a global banking solution with an array of services worldwide. The FAB Bank is often regarded as the best bank in UAE for expats and residents.

This largest bank is the product of two separate banks, i.e., Nationality Bank of Abu Dhabi and First Gulf Bank. In addition, FAB's equity-based services position it as one of the UAE's prestigious banks.

Moreover, exceptional services like the FAB Accelerator Program, which offers cashback, rewards, and air miles, make FAB a top contender for the best Dubai bank account.

10. Barclays Bank

Barclays operates in Dubai and has a strong presence in leading international banks. The bank is headquartered in London and has two divisions: Barclays UK and Barclays International.

The bank’s expertise includes investment banking and wealth management solutions, catering to a number of corporate clients and high-net-worth individuals.
